Abstract

By aiming at solving the problems that when the existing transfer printing machine is used for ink filling on patterns distributed in a large-diameter circumference, the configuration of a large-diameter oil cup is needed, the cost is increased, and the pressure and the abrasion between the oil cup and a transfer printing steel plate are increased, the invention provides a transfer printing machine ink filling structure for the patterns distributed in the large-diameter circumference. The transfer printing machine ink filling structure comprises the oil cup and the transfer printing steel plate, wherein recessed patterns distributed in the circumference are formed in the transfer printing steel plate, the left side surface and the right side surface of the transfer printing steel plate are respectively provided with guide grooves, a guide block is matched in each of the left and right guide grooves, the upper ends of the two guide blocks are in span connection with a cross beam, the lower end surface of the cross beam is provided with a vertical rotating shaft, the lower end of the rotating shaft is connected with a connecting rod capable of rotating around the rotating shaft, one end of the connecting rod is connected onto the rotating shaft, the other end of the connecting rod is connected with the oil cup, and the lower end of the oil cup is pressed on the transfer printing steel plate. The transfer printing machine ink filling structure has beneficial effects that the small-size oil cup can be used for completing the ink filling operation of the patterns distributed in the large-diameter circumference, the cost is low, and the pressure and the abrasion between the oil cup and the transfer printing steel plate are small.

Background technology
The operation principle of lubricant plug formula pad printer is: the lubricant plug that ink is housed does linear reciprocation and moves on bat printing surface of steel plate, and the ink in lubricant plug is inserted in the recess patterns of bat printing surface of steel plate in motion process; Then by shift printing rubber head, the ink inserted in recess patterns has been stained with, and has been stamped on the surface of the work of undertaking the printing of, completed pad-printing process.Obviously, ink be filled up the pattern on bat printing steel plate, need the movement locus making lubricant plug to comprise pattern completely.
Existing pad printer adopts circular lubricant plug to do linear reciprocating motion on bat printing steel plate, realize inserting ink in the recess patterns of bat printing surface of steel plate, the movement locus of lubricant plug is one is the rectangle that width equals lubricant plug diameter, length equals lubricant plug reciprocating motion amplitude, therefore wants complete overlay pattern to require that the diameter of lubricant plug is not less than the Breadth Maximum of pattern.But need the pattern printing special shape on portioned product, such as pattern is distributed in the larger circumference of diameter, if at this moment go to comprise this type of pattern with the regular-shape motion track that linear reciprocating motion produces, the diameter of lubricant plug is needed to be greater than the diameter comprising pattern circumference, large diameter lubricant plug increases cost, also increases the pressure to bat printing steel plate and wearing and tearing.

Detailed description of the invention
Below in conjunction with the drawings and specific embodiments, the invention will be further described.
As shown in Figure 1 and Figure 2, in a kind of major diameter circumference, the pad printer of distribution patterns is stopped out structure, comprise lubricant plug 1 and bat printing steel plate 2, bat printing steel plate 2 has the recess patterns 21 be distributed in circumference, the side, two, left and right of bat printing steel plate 2 all has guide groove 22, guide groove 22 is dovetail groove, guide block 3 is combined with respectively in two guide grooves 22 in left and right, guide block 3 epimere upwards extends, two guide block 3 upper end cross-over connections have crossbeam 4, crossbeam 4 lower surface is provided with vertical rotating shaft 5, and rotating shaft 5 lower end is connected with the connecting rod 6 that can rotate around rotating shaft 5; One end of connecting rod 6 is connected on rotating shaft 5, and the other end of connecting rod 6 is connected to lubricant plug 1, and the lower end of lubricant plug 1 is pressed together on bat printing steel plate 2; Large 1 to 2 centimetres of the radius of the circumference that the diameter of lubricant plug 1 distributes than recess patterns 21.
When the present invention uses, lubricant plug 1 moves horizontally with crossbeam 4, the place of circle center making the axis of rotating shaft 5 be positioned at recess patterns 21 to distribute, then lubricant plug 1 does 360 degree of circular motion around rotating shaft 5, is inserted by ink among the recess patterns 21 that distributes in major diameter circumference; After having stopped out, lubricant plug 1 moves horizontally along with crossbeam 4, gets back to initial position, completes a bat printing cycle.
